The ICL7107CPLZ is a 3½ digit analog-to-digital converter (ADC) manufactured by INTERSIL (now part of Renesas Electronics). Below are its key specifications, descriptions, and features:

Specifications:

  • Resolution: 3½ digits (2000 counts)
  • Input Voltage Range: ±200mV or ±2V (user-selectable)
  • Reference Voltage: Internal or external (adjustable)
  • Conversion Rate: 3 readings per second (typical)
  • Power Supply: Single +5V supply (typical)
  • Operating Temperature Range: 0°C to +70°C
  • Package: 40-pin PDIP (Plastic Dual In-line Package)
  • Display Drive: Directly drives 7-segment LED displays (common anode)
  • Low Power Consumption: Typically 10mW

Descriptions:

  • The ICL7107CPLZ is a high-precision ADC designed for digital panel meter applications.
  • It includes auto-zeroing, polarity detection, and 7-segment decoder/driver circuitry for LED displays.
  • It is optimized for low-noise and high-accuracy measurements.

Features:

  • No external active components required for basic operation.
  • True differential input with high input impedance.
  • On-chip voltage reference (typical 2.8V).
  • Overrange and underrange indication.
  • Low noise (typically 15µV peak-to-peak).
  • Direct LED display drive (no external drivers needed).

This information is based on the datasheet from INTERSIL. For detailed electrical characteristics and application circuits, refer to the official documentation.

# Application Scenarios and Design Phase Pitfall Avoidance for the ICL7107CPLZ

The ICL7107CPLZ is a widely used 3½-digit analog-to-digital converter (ADC) designed for direct interfacing with seven-segment LED displays. Its precision, ease of use, and low power consumption make it a popular choice in various measurement and instrumentation applications. However, to maximize its performance, designers must understand its key use cases and common design pitfalls.

## Key Application Scenarios

1. Digital Panel Meters

The ICL7107CPLZ is frequently employed in digital panel meters for measuring voltage, current, resistance, and other analog signals. Its ability to drive LED displays directly eliminates the need for additional driver circuitry, simplifying design. Common applications include:

  • Battery voltage monitoring in power supplies
  • Temperature measurement in industrial control systems
  • Process control instrumentation where real-time analog readings are critical

2. Portable Test and Measurement Equipment

Due to its low power consumption and compact design, the ICL7107CPLZ is ideal for handheld multimeters and portable diagnostic tools. Its high input impedance minimizes loading effects, ensuring accurate readings even in low-voltage circuits.

3. Automotive and Industrial Sensing

In automotive dashboards and industrial sensor interfaces, the ICL7107CPLZ provides reliable digitization of analog signals. Its robustness against electrical noise makes it suitable for environments with high electromagnetic interference (EMI).

## Design Phase Pitfall Avoidance

1. Proper Reference Voltage Selection

The accuracy of the ICL7107CPLZ depends heavily on a stable reference voltage (*Vref*). Designers should:

  • Use a precision voltage reference (e.g., a bandgap reference) instead of relying on a resistive divider.
  • Ensure *Vref* remains stable under varying temperature and supply conditions.

2. Input Signal Conditioning

The ADC’s input range is limited (typically ±200mV or ±2V full scale). To prevent errors:

  • Implement proper scaling and buffering for signals outside the range.
  • Use protection circuits (e.g., clamping diodes) to avoid overvoltage damage.

3. Noise and Grounding Considerations

Poor grounding can introduce noise, degrading measurement accuracy. Best practices include:

  • Using a dedicated analog ground plane separate from digital grounds.
  • Adding decoupling capacitors near the power supply pins.

4. Display Interface Issues

Since the ICL7107CPLZ drives LEDs directly, incorrect current limiting can lead to display dimness or segment burnout. Ensure:

  • Proper resistor values for segment current limitation.
  • Adequate power supply capacity to avoid voltage drops.

5. Avoiding Oscillator Instability

The internal clock oscillator requires careful RC network selection. A poorly chosen oscillator frequency can cause erratic behavior. Follow datasheet recommendations for timing components.

## Conclusion

The ICL7107CPLZ remains a versatile ADC for digital readout applications, but successful implementation requires attention to reference stability, signal conditioning, grounding, and display interfacing. By addressing these common pitfalls early in the design phase, engineers can ensure reliable and accurate performance in their measurement systems.
